Aournd South County:A father-daughter luau at MayoPublished 05/15/08
Girl Scouts from Davidsonville, Edgewater, Harwood, Riva and Mayo gathered with their dads and step-dads on Saturday for the Scouts' annual Father-Daughter Dance. This year's theme was a luau.
Mitchelle Stephenson - For The Capital
Roger Bagbey and his daughter Marin, 9, enjoy some time together at the Girl Scouts’ annual Father-Daughter Dance. This year’s island theme brought 280 Scouts and dads together for an afternoon of dancing, games, food and fun.
As each couple arrived at Mayo Beach Park, they were given colorful leis to hang around their necks. In addition, each couple was asked to bring an item to donate to the Baby Pantry of the Food Link Inc. in Anne Arundel County.
